在_Layout.cshtml中,我有一个标题图像和两个链接图像,当光标悬停在其上时会转换为其他图像。最初加载页面时(例如// localhost:58055 /),将显示图像。例如,当我通过链接重定向以使URL为// localhost:58055 / Home / Index时,图像仅显示小的“损坏的图像”图标。为什么会这样?这是我在_Layout.cshtml中指定标题图像的地方。
<header>
<div class="trippy-title">
<img src="images/title_wider.jpg" width="100%" height="100%" repeat>
</div>
</header>
答案 0 :(得分:0)
我建议您阅读本文,以便更好地了解ASP.net中的位置。
http://www.west-wind.com/weblog/posts/2009/Dec/21/Making-Sense-of-ASPNET-Paths
作为一个简单的解决方案,您可以使用〜/ images / title_wider.jpg这适用于Razor 2 +